Formula

slugs = ounces × 0.00194255938572

This factor comes from each unit's defined relationship to the category's base unit: 1 ounce equals 0.028349523125 base units, and 1 slug equals 14.5939029372 base units, so dividing one by the other gives the direct ounce-to-slug factor of 0.00194255938572.

Understanding the Ounce

Ounce (oz) measures mass. The avoirdupois ounce is 1/16 of a pound: exactly 28.349523125 grams. It is classified as a US/imperial customary unit.

Where it's used: United States (cooking, postal, retail) United Kingdom (informal/retail use)

Avoirdupois ounce vs. troy ounce. The everyday ounce (avoirdupois, 28.35 g) used for cooking and shipping is a different, smaller unit than the troy ounce (31.10 g) used for precious metals like gold and silver — this page uses the everyday avoirdupois ounce.

History of the Ounce

The ounce descends from the Roman 'uncia' (a twelfth part), inherited through medieval English weight systems; the avoirdupois ounce (for general goods, as opposed to the troy ounce for precious metals) became standard for everyday trade, fixed at exactly 28.349523125 g via the pound's 1959 international standardization.
